Yazilim mimarisi geri kazanimi : Hiyerarşik kümeleme yöntemi


Zorlu O.

9th Turkish National Software Engineering Symposium, UYMS 2015, İzmir, Turkey, 9 - 11 September 2015, vol.1483, pp.733-743 identifier

  • Publication Type: Conference Paper / Full Text
  • Volume: 1483
  • City: İzmir
  • Country: Turkey
  • Page Numbers: pp.733-743
  • Keywords: Architecture recovery, Hierarchical clustering, Reverse engineeering, Software architecture
  • TED University Affiliated: Yes

Abstract

As a result of not running appropriately the software development process, many problems occurs. One of important these problems is not forming software architecture. Analysis, development and testing will become harder, maybe impossible with a system without software architecture.For this reason, focused on software architecture recovery from source code and tested various methods. While lack of source about software architecture recovery domain is trying to be satisfied, also, explanation of past studies with a comprehensible way and for this reason representing a source material for future research is aimed.With this perspective; hierarchical clustering for software architecture recovery examined and fundamental principals, clustering measures, algorithms and studies on software domain described.